    Andrea Kimi Antonelli's sole appearance at the Saudi Arabian Grand Prix, securing a P6 finish in 2025, immediately established a baseline of competence on a high-speed street circuit often unforgiving to rookies. The Jeddah Corniche Circuit, with its relentless sequence of high-speed corners and close proximity to the walls, demands absolute precision and confidence. For a driver making an early career impression, navigating this challenge to secure 8 points in his single start, with a best finish of 6th and no DNFs, speaks volumes about his adaptability and raw talent.

    Jeddah is a unique challenge on the Formula 1 calendar, distinct from traditional circuits like Silverstone or Spa. It's a track where commitment through its numerous blind corners is paramount, and any error can be severely punished. Antonelli's performance here suggests a driver who can quickly adapt to the specific demands of a street circuit, managing the fine line between aggression and control.     The strategic elements at Jeddah are also complex, with safety car periods a frequent occurrence due to the circuit's layout. A driver's ability to maintain focus and execute quick decisions under pressure, especially during restarts or unexpected pit stops, can significantly alter a race's outcome. Antonelli's clean race in 2025, avoiding incidents and managing his tires effectively, indicates a maturity beyond his experience.     Common questions

    How many times has Andrea Kimi Antonelli raced at Jeddah?
    He has made one start at the Saudi Arabian Grand Prix.
    What is Andrea Kimi Antonelli's best finish at Jeddah?
    His best finish at the Saudi Arabian Grand Prix is 6th, achieved in 2025.
    Has Andrea Kimi Antonelli scored points at Jeddah?
    Yes, he scored 8 points during his single appearance at the Saudi Arabian Grand Prix in 2025.
